Alexandra Gatt stars in Durham Cestria victory in England
Teddy Teuma’s Union secured a last-gasp victory in Belgium’s top-flight to move into fifth place.
Union scored the winning goal in stoppage time to beat KAS Eupen 2-1 on away soil with Teuma providing the set-piece from which the goal was scored.
The Malta international was instrumental in his team’s win, recording an assist in the first goal as he has now four assists in 13 games in all competitions so far.
In Luxembourg, Jake Galea was between the sticks for Etzella Ettelbruck in their 4-0 defeat to Dudelange in Luxembourg’s top-flight.
Galea will travel to Malta to join the national team having been called up by Devis Mangia for the upcoming games against Estonia and Israel.
Malta U-19’s women’s captain Alexandra Gatt produced a strong showing as she contributed to Durham Cestria’s 4-0 win against Bradford City in the FA Women’s National League.

Gatt was named in the starting formation and assisted her team’s second and fourth goal en route to three important points.
Durham Cestria have eight points after five games played so far.
